Imsouane Β· Morocco
Africa's longest rideable wave β a 900m+ bay break that rewrites everything you thought you knew about leisurely, flowing surf in Morocco.
Imsouane Bay is one of the most remarkable surf experiences in Africa. The bay's unique orientation captures northwest Atlantic swells and bends them around the headland in a long, sweeping ride that continues for over 900 metres on a good day β sometimes generating rides of two to three full minutes. This makes it the longest rideable wave on the continent and one of the most celebrated longboard destinations anywhere in the surf world. The wave suits all levels from confident beginners to advanced surfers, with the outer section offering more challenge before the long, mellow inside section allows extended cruising.
